Bettors have an unusual puzzle to solve in the Italian Grand Prix on Sunday after 250/1 shot Pierre Gasly took a shock pole position for Alpine.

Gasly, who started the week as a 500/1 shot to win the race, is now 12/1 fourth-favourite to record the second victory of his F1 career, with the first having come at this track for the AlphaTauri team six years ago.

George Russell of Mercedes is the 5/6 favourite as he looks to secure his third win of the season, but the Ferraris of Charles Leclerc and Lewis Hamilton are close behind him on the grid.

Championship leader Kimi Antonelli starts at the back of the grid after exceeding the permitted number of power-unit components, and the Italian is 20/1 to find a path to glory in his home race.

George Russell has an extra obstacle to overcome as he bids to take advantage of his Mercedes teammate Kimi Antonelli's adversity in the Italian Grand Prix, with wildcard polesitter Pierre Gasly ahead of him on the grid.

Russell had been on track to maximise his opportunity when he was fastest in the first run of the third qualifying session, but a fantastic late effort by the French driver gave Alpine the pole by just 0.060 seconds.

The Mercedes has looked the fastest car overall this weekend, although the top teams are all closely matched at the iconic circuit known as the Cathedral of Speed.

Russell can expect an early challenge from Ferrari but if Mercedes get their pit-stop strategy right he looks well placed to grab his third win of the season and reduce the gap to Antonelli in the championship.

The final qualifying session went wrong for world champion Lando Norris as his teammate Oscar Piastri failed to negotiate the first chicane on his final run successfully and was unable to provide the expected slipstream for him.

Norris, who has revived hopes of retaining his world title with wins in the last two races in Hungary and the Netherlands, had been having another strong weekend generally, and had been up with the pace in the first two segments of qualifying, so all hope is not lost even though he will start only eighth on the grid.

The McLaren driver has the car to make progress in the race and working his way up to a third consecutive podium finish should be his target at a track where he has finished third and second in the last two seasons.
